ファイルのリストがあります。アレイデータプロバイダーには、承認済み、ファイル名、アップロード済みなどのフィールドがあります。
セルのファイル名にcssクラスを太字で追加したいのですが、承認された場合は条件付き==1です。これは私の見解の一部です。
$this->widget('zii.widgets.grid.CGridView', array(
'dataProvider' => $provider,
'filter' => $model,
'columns' =>
array(
array(
'name' => 'file_name',
'header' => 'Filename',
'filter' => '',
'htmlOptions' => array(
'class' => ($data['approved']) ? (1) : (0)
),
),
$ data ['authorized']をvalueで使用できますが、htmlOptionsでは使用できません。